MSI's GT683DX Laptop Sizzles with Style, High End Hardware
MSI just announced its new GT683DX laptop, a "top-of-the-line" gaming notebook that, based on the spec sheet, is a dandy. This 15.6-inch powerhouse brings a quad-core Intel Core i7 2630QM processor to the mobile fight, along with up to 16GB of DDR3 memory and a GeForce GTX 570M graphics card with 1.5GB of dedicated GDDR5 memory. It's a solid foundation, but we're just getting started.

There are several storage options to choose from, including:
- 750GB SATA 7200RPM + Intel 120GB SSD
- 500GB SATA 7200RPM + Intel 120GB SSD
- 750GB (4K sector) *2
- 750GB SATA 7200RPM *2
- 500GB 7200/5400RPM *2
- 320GB SATA 5400RPM *2

MSI also includes its usual assortment of proprietary technologies, such as its ECO Engine power saving mode, TDE overclocking, i-Charter technology (charges USB devices more than three times as fast), and Cooler Boost (press a hotkey over the keyboard to flip on additional cooling).
No word yet on price or availability.
